What is Demography?
· “Demos”, which means “population”, and “-graphy”, which means “describe”.
· Science that researches and describes a population.
Demography researches:
1. size
2. composition
3. structure
4. Distribution of human populations
What are the most important data for demography?
Births, deaths, migrations.

What is a basic need?
it describes basic needs we naturally mention the fundamental resources and support people need to survive, this are physical needs, such as food, shelter and clothing. But we can consider as well social and psychological such as education health care and social participation.
Who was maslow?
An-America psychologist known as one of the founders and main exponents of humanistic psychology.
Humanistic psychology?
A psycological movement that postulates the existence of a basic human tendency towards mental health.
Physiological needs
Air, water, food, shelter, sleep, clothing, reproduction.
Safety needs
Personal security, employment, resources, health, property.
Love and belonging
Friendship, intimacy, family, sense of connection.
Esteem
Respect, self-esteem, status, recognition, strength, freedom.
Self-actualization
Desire to become the most that one can be.
